Tamil Nadu challenges the President's unexplained refusal to approve its NEET-exemption law, citing constitutional and educational fairness concerns.
Tamil Nadu has challenged the President’s withholding of assent to its 2021 bill exempting the state from the NEET medical entrance exam, arguing the decision—made without explanation—violates constitutional provisions on state legislative authority and federalism.
The state claims NEET disadvantages rural, socioeconomically backward, and Tamil-medium students, citing a Justice AK Rajan Committee report and past success with a board-mark-based admission system.
The Supreme Court is expected to hear the case soon, with the outcome potentially shaping states’ rights in education policy.
